// LOCKER_GRANT_TTL_SECONDS controls how long a laundry-locker access
// grant stays valid after the resident taps "Open" in the Tumblenest app.
// The flow: app requests a grant, the Hatchway service signs it, and the
// locker firmware verifies the signature offline. If the TTL is too long,
// a stolen phone can reopen lockers; too short, and slow elevators in the
// Brindleford towers cause failed opens. Ninety seconds matched field data
// from the pilot. Reviewers: this value was validated against the firmware
// build noted below.

session token of kahag-bawip = htk6_729d08

Step 3: Hook your plugin's scheduled tasks into Quartwheel. Heads up, plugin authors — cron definitions in your manifest are ignored now; Quartwheel picks up anything under the `schedules` block instead. Register your plugin once with the scheduler CLI, then confirm it shows up in the workflow dashboard. For the registration call to succeed, add this line to your env file.

secret setting of kagep-kajep: ARCHIVE_KEY3=481

Fluxgate runs alongside your service, scraping counters and histograms on a configurable interval and forwarding them to the Cinderpoint aggregation tier. Your plugin must declare its metric namespace in the manifest; collisions are rejected at registration time. Before you can publish a signed plugin, you must unlock the sandbox signing vault, which requires two steps: verify your manifest checksum in the portal, then enter the recovery passphrase that appears immediately below.

unlock words, bawef-kahap: sorax-sorir-quenys-aldok

Executive team, please cascade carefully. Hollis & Draven has agreed in principle to acquire our Marrowfield packaging unit, pending diligence concluding in roughly ten weeks. Branch operations continue unchanged until close; customer commitments will be honoured in full. Staff in Marrowfield will receive transition terms before any public statement. Do not discuss externally, and route all enquiries to the transaction office. Please hold all questions until Friday's call. The confidential note on forward plans appears directly below.

management briefing: Headcount on the Belix team goes from 60 to 93 by the end of November. Gross margin on Belix came in at 23 percent against a plan of 47 percent.